Most Opec watchers think the group will stick with its existing plan, which is to add 400,000 barrels a day of supply each month as it restores the huge swath of production it agreed \u2014 under US pressure \u2014 to cut last year to lift prices. If so, it will be a disappointment to Biden. The president is right to be worried, say industry analysts and investors. Oil prices, already above $80 a barrel, are at their highest level in seven years. While soaring natural gas prices in Europe and Asia have sparked alarm, the oil rally is gathering the kind of momentum that some believe could culminate in an economy-draining spike like that seen in 2008, when prices hit almost $150 a barrel just before the global financial crisis. No one believes this short-term price surge \u2014 dubbed a \u201cfinal hurrah\u201d by some executives \u2014 will solve the problems facing the oil sector.<\/p>\n<p>A year away from midterm elections, the danger of further oil price inflation for Biden is plain. A gallon of petrol in the US now costs on average $3.40, according to the AAA motoring group \u2014 half the price a consumer in the UK might pay, but 60 per cent more than during the final months of the presidency of Donald Trump. Stickers of a pointing Biden, declaring, \u201cI did that\u201d, are available on Amazon.com and have, in recent weeks, begun appearing next to the price ticker on forecourt pumps. Biden\u2019s Republican opponents have seized on rising petrol prices to argue that his energy policies are penalising Americans already squeezed by supply chain chaos.<span class=\"Apple-converted-space\">&nbsp;<\/span><\/p>\n<p>As the air quality in cities improved last year, a seductive notion emerged: that pandemic lockdowns had helped cure the world of its oil addiction. Governments could now \u201cbuild back better\u201d, accelerating a clean green pivot to the lower-carbon economy and making strides in the effort to halt climate change. The notion, at least in terms of demand, has proved shortlived. Stimulus spending and months of cheap oil prices sparked a revival in consumption at a pace almost as stunning as the drop had been during the pandemic collapse. Between the second quarters of 2020 and 2021, global oil consumption rose by 12m b\/d, according to the IEA, an unprecedented surge.<\/p>\n<\/blockquote>\n<p>The <em>Financial Times<\/em> reported that demand for oil in the U.S. in the past month was just shy of 21 million barrels a day, only 2 percent less than the same period two years ago.<span class=\"Apple-converted-space\">&nbsp;<\/span><\/p>\n<p>And \u201coil company coffers are bursting with cash again.
